📄 dht90.lst
字号:
C51 COMPILER V7.06 DHT90 08/26/2008 20:52:58 PAGE 1
C51 COMPILER V7.06, COMPILATION OF MODULE DHT90
OBJECT MODULE PLACED IN dht90.OBJ
COMPILER INVOKED BY: C:\Keil\C51\BIN\C51.EXE dht90.c BROWSE DEBUG OBJECTEXTEND
stmt level source
1 /***********************************************************************************
2 ;功能说明:DHT90与LCD1602的温湿度显示
3 ;文件名称:DHT90.c
4
5 ;微处理器:AT89S52
6 ;编译环境:Keil uVision V2.38a
7
8 ;作 者:Huang Yanxiang
9 ;版 权:(c)Huang Yanxiang
10 ;创建日期:2008.08.15
11 ;版 本:V1.2
12 ;修改日期:2008.08.26
13 ;修改说明:添加了一个LCD_disp_str()函数,修改了延时函数的注释。(感谢ouravr的网友wyb4993的提醒)
14 ;***********************************************************************************/
15
16 /*************定义接口********************
17 P0------DB0~DB7 (LCD1602)
18 P2.0------RS (LCD1602)
19 P2.1------RW (LCD1602)
20 P2.2------E (LCD1602)
21 P2.6------SCK (DHT90)
22 P2.7------DATA (DHT90)
23 *****************************************/
24
25 #include <AT89x51.h>
26 #include <intrins.h>
27 #include <math.h> //Keil library
28 #include <stdio.h> //Keil library
29
30 //*********************第一部分LCD1602设置 START****************************************
31 #define LCD_DB P0
32 sbit LCD_RS=P2^0; //P2^0是p2.0的意思;LCD_RS与P2.0等效起来,对LCD_RS 读写,就是对P2.0读
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-